How to fill out the CA Delayed Physician Certification/Recertification online

This guide provides a detailed, step-by-step approach to filling out the CA Delayed Physician Certification/Recertification online. By following these instructions, you will ensure that all necessary information is accurately recorded for a smooth certification process.

Follow the steps to successfully complete the form.

  1. Press the ‘Get Form’ button to access the CA Delayed Physician Certification/Recertification document and open it in your preferred online editor.
  2. Begin by entering the patient's name in the designated field. Ensure that the name matches the information in the medical records to avoid any discrepancies.
  3. Input the medical record number associated with the patient. This unique identifier helps track the patient's medical history accurately.
  4. Fill in the admission date, accurately reflecting when the patient was admitted to the facility. Similarly, provide the discharge date which marks the conclusion of their stay.
  5. Specify the reason for the delayed certification or recertification. Select from the provided options such as oversight or inadvertent flagging for physician signature.
  6. Complete the certification section by stating the duration of the skilled nursing services required by the patient, using the fields provided to indicate the range of dates.
  7. Describe the patient's condition and the continuing need for treatment by clearly outlining the relevant details. Ensure all details are connected to the circumstances that arose during the hospital stay.
  8. Indicate the discharge status of the patient by either circling or crossing out option 'a' if the patient was discharged to another facility or option 'b' if the patient expired on the discharge date.
  9. Review the patient's medical record and attest in the designated area that the record supports the ongoing need for continued care in the Skilled Nursing Facility and any home care plans if applicable.
  10. Lastly, add your signature and the date of completion at the bottom of the form. This signifies that the information provided is accurate and has been reviewed.

A SNF is required to provide 24-hour skilled nursing care, as well as related or rehabilitative services. The typical resident is a person who is chronically ill or recuperating from an illness or surgery and needs regular nursing care and other health related services.

Under both the hospital insurance and supplementary medical insurance programs, when services are continued past an initial 60-day episode of care, the physician must recertify at intervals of at least once every 60 days that there is a continuing need for services in ance with requirements described in Pub.
